WebA female Black Crow will lay three to four eggs. These eggs will be incubated for 18 to 19 days. After they hatch, the parents will take good care of the chicks until they fledge, which usually happens 30 to 40 days after hatching. The diet of a Black Crow. A Black Crow usually forages and probes on the ground for some invertebrates. WebMar 17, 2024 · Diet. Crows will eat almost anything smaller than them. This is a small, black crow with a distinctive silvery sheen to the back of its head. The pale eyes are also noticeable. The jackdaw call is a familiar hard 'tchack' from which it gets its name. It will commonly nest in chimneys, buildings, rock crevices and …

WebAmerican Crows are familiar over much of the continent: large, intelligent, all-black birds with hoarse, cawing voices. They are common sights in treetops, fields, and roadsides, and in habitats ranging from open woods and empty beaches to town centers. They usually feed on the ground and eat almost anything—typically earthworms, insects and other small … WebCrows are relatively large, black birds, with iridescent feathers. WebSince the Pied Crow's diet is variable, it performs many roles in its habitat. It can help keep the habitat clean by scavenging and eating carrion, or help in keeping prey populations stable. ... The 'pied' part of the Pied Crow's name comes from the black and white coloration of the plumage. Pied Crows (as well as many other corvids) are known ...
